What Is Student Robotics Conference?

From an educational standpoint, a student robotics conference is a specialized gathering where students learn about the design, construction, programming, and operation of robots. It focuses on developing technical skills and robotics knowledge across various levels, from beginner to advanced.

Students encounter these conferences through school clubs, university departments, and research projects. They cover core concepts such as sensors, actuators, control systems, and programming languages relevant to robotics, providing a practical learning environment.

Deep Dive into Student Robotics Conference

The student robotics conference has historically evolved from simple mechanical assembly competitions into complex interdisciplinary events involving AI and machine learning integration. It reflects growing trends in automation and smart technology education.

Applications of robotics learned include industrial automation, medical robotics, and autonomous vehicles. Students gain benefits like enhanced practical skills, confidence in STEM subjects, and experience with emerging technologies. Challenges often addressed include troubleshooting, programming complexity, and design optimization. Industry examples include FIRST Robotics and VEX Robotics competitions. Predictions indicate increasing use of AI and collaborative robots in future student projects.

FAQ

What skills can students gain from a student robotics conference?

Students develop robotics design, programming, teamwork, and problem-solving skills essential to STEM education.

How do student robotics conferences support academic growth?

They provide hands-on learning and technical workshops that deepen students’ understanding of robotics concepts and applications.

Are student robotics conferences suitable for beginners?

Yes, many conferences include beginner-friendly workshops to introduce basic robotics principles and skills.

How do competitions at student robotics conferences enhance learning?

Competitions allow students to apply theoretical knowledge in practical challenges, reinforcing learning through experience.

What types of projects do students typically work on?

Projects often include robot building, coding challenges, sensor integration, and autonomous task completion.

How can participation in these conferences impact future careers?

Participation builds a strong STEM foundation, fosters innovation, and enhances resumes for engineering and technology careers.

What role does collaboration play in student robotics conferences?

Collaboration develops communication and teamwork skills critical for successful robotics projects and engineering tasks.

Can students present research at these conferences?

Yes, many provide opportunities for students to present robotics research and technical papers to peers and experts.

Are virtual student robotics conferences available?

Virtual formats exist allowing students to participate in workshops, discussions, and competitions remotely.
